Choosing the proper septic system is crucial for maintaining an environment friendly, environmentally friendly, and cost-effective waste administration solution. Septic techniques are designed to treat wastewater from homes that are not related to a centralized sewer system. The proper alternative depends on various elements, including soil situations, native regulations, water usage, and budget constraints.
The primary function of a septic system is to manage the waste generated by a family. It sometimes consists of a septic tank, a distribution box, and a drain field. In a septic tank, solids settle at the bottom, while liquid effluent flows into the drain area for further treatment via soil filtration. Understanding how each element works is important for selecting the best system.
One of the primary considerations in choosing a septic system is the soil sort and its ability to empty. A percolation take a look at, or "perc take a look at," assesses how nicely soil can take up and filter wastewater. Well-drained soil is important for a traditional septic system, whereas heavy clay or rocky soil may require another solution, similar to a mound system or a sand filter.

The size of the septic system have to be acceptable for the household’s water usage. Factors such because the variety of occupants, way of life habits, and water fixtures instantly influence the quantity of wastewater generated. An undersized system can lead to frequent backups and expensive repairs, whereas an outsized system can be an unnecessary expense.
Residential septic methods come in various varieties, together with standard systems, aerobic treatment models, drip irrigation techniques, and extra. Each option has unique options and advantages. Standard systems are traditional and generally used. Cardio treatment techniques use oxygen to enhance the breakdown of waste, making them effective for smaller lots or challenging soil varieties.
Mound methods could be a appropriate alternative for properties built on soil that doesn’t drain properly. They work by elevating the drain area above the pure soil degree, guaranteeing sufficient drainage. This kind calls for thorough planning and better construction costs, but it can be the perfect solution in challenging environments.
One Other key issue is maintenance. Common inspection and pumping of the septic tank are important to prolonging its life. Householders ought to concentrate on the signs of a failing system, similar to sluggish drains, foul odors, or standing water close to the drain area. These signs typically indicate a need for immediate attention.
